Annotation

Principles of construction and research of deterministic models of vibration and vibro-impact machines are considered. The general analysis of work on vibration and vibro-impact compression allows to distinguish the signs of the corresponding modes of work on the basis of mathematical models of working processes of vibrating and vibro-impact machines.

The design of the inertial vibropress-hammer model and the description of its parameters gives the opportunity to choose different modes of inertial loading during the process of working out the technological processes of forming the pieces of powdered materials by the method of vibro-impact compression, allowing to evaluate the efficiency of their application.

The operating mode of inertial vibration press-hammer in the process of vibro-impact compression is characterized by an aggregate of mechanical parameters of transient processes occurring in the working liquid of the hydropulse drive and in the interaction of mobile units of the IVPM as a result of the periodic activation of the vibration exciter.

History of journal:

In June 1994 the 2nd International Scientific and Technical Conference "Application of vibrations for technological purposes" was organized on the basis of Vinnytsia State Agricultural Institute. Leading experts in this field, noting the significant contribution to the school of Vibration Engineering under the leadership of P. S. Bernyk, proposed to create a professional all-Ukrainian scientific and technical journal "Vibration in engineering and technology..The journal was foundedat Vinnytsia State Agricultural Institute and P.S. Bernyk was elected to be the chief editor .
For all these years (since 1994) theJournal "vibration in engineering and technology" published  94 issues wherestudy of vibration effects, the creation of progressive energy saving technologies and equipment for their implementation were highlighted.
Currently Kaletnik H.M  PhD , professor, academician NAAS is the chief editor of the "Vibrations in engineering  and Technology"
The journal "Vibration in Engineering and technology", which has no analogues on the territory of Ukraine, is well known abroad.
